Croatia 2013- suggested itinerary! Sun Arrival Dubrovnik - sail to Kolpcep in Elaphite Islands! Mon Kolocep- Cavtat to Mljet Island! Tue Mljet - Korcula Wed Korcula - Lastavo! Thur Lastavo - Mljet Fri Mljet - Ston! Sat Ston - Dubrovnik Sun Dep Dubrovnik

Croatia 2013- Dubrovnik-Elaphite Islands SunShort sail from marina in Dubrovnik to the island of Kolocep (6 miles)
Croatia 2013- Elaphite Islands - Mljet MonSail to the Old City (Dubrovnik and anchor off for breakfast then on to Cavtat for
lunch and on to Mali Stolj (Mljet) for the night
Croatia 2013- Mljet - Korcula TueSail from Mali Skolj and anchor at Prozura for breakfast and on to the small island of Badija for
lunch and to the marina at Korcula (birthplace of Marco Polo)
Croatia 2013- Korcula- Lastovo WedHead to an anchorage on south of Korcula for breakfast and swim and on to Lastovo (only
opened to tourism recently) explore the island and moor at Zaplopatica for the night
Croatia 2013- Lastovo- Mljet ThurSail form Lastovo through the islands off Mljet to the Roman town of Pomena and explore the
area
Croatia 2013- Mljet - Ston FriSail the beautiful north shore of Mljet and on to the historic town of Ston with it’s amazing walls
Croatia 2013- Ston - Dubrovnik SatSail from Ston to the Elaphite Islands for breakfast and on to Dubrovnik - explore Dubrovnik in
afternoon and meet for last night dinner in Dubrovnik restaurant
